**Q: The garage occupancy feed is stale. What now?**

The Stallport feed polls sensor controllers every 90 seconds. Staleness beyond five minutes usually means the aggregator cache wedged; restart it and confirm counts recover. Do not edit occupancy values manually — downstream billing consumes them. Sensor-level gaps are the facilities vendor's problem, not ours. For aggregator access or feed schema changes, contact the feed owners.

alerts address for kaduf-kahap: lamael@urlaqio.local

As of the Marchbank cutover, the Tallygrove payroll export switched from fixed-width to the v3 delimited format. On-call engineers should know that downstream jobs expecting the old layout will fail with parse errors, not silently — if the Ledgerline importer alerts overnight, check which format the batch was generated in before rerunning anything. Reruns against the wrong schema can duplicate pay lines. Field-by-field mapping and rollback steps are documented on the page below.

runbook for tagug-hafog: https://jira.lumiclabs.internal/projects/pages/pages/9773c0d8

Plugin authors targeting the Merrowbay catalog have reported stale product data persisting for hours after price updates. Root cause: the staging environment is missing the purge credential, so invalidation calls to the edge cache silently 401 and items are served until natural TTL expiry. `CATALOG_CACHE_TTL` and `PURGE_BATCH_SIZE` are set correctly; only the credential is absent. Plugins need no changes once this lands. To resolve, add the missing line to the staging `.env` file as follows.

vault entry, yagep-yagef: COURIER_KEY13=8965fb29ff62d